新增结构初始化
This commit is contained in:
@@ -0,0 +1,23 @@
|
||||
package com.vetti.hotake.domain.dto;
|
||||
|
||||
import com.vetti.common.utils.bean.BeanUtils;
|
||||
import com.vetti.hotake.domain.HotakeSysFile;
|
||||
import lombok.Data;
|
||||
|
||||
/**
|
||||
* @author ID
|
||||
* @date 2025/9/7 16:10
|
||||
*/
|
||||
@Data
|
||||
public class HotakeSysFileDto extends HotakeSysFile {
|
||||
|
||||
private String downloadLink;
|
||||
|
||||
public static HotakeSysFileDto build(String link, HotakeSysFile data) {
|
||||
HotakeSysFileDto dto = new HotakeSysFileDto();
|
||||
BeanUtils.copyBeanProp(dto, data);
|
||||
dto.setDownloadLink(link);
|
||||
return dto;
|
||||
}
|
||||
|
||||
}
|
||||
Reference in New Issue
Block a user